A 4-N object object swings on the end of a string as a simple pendulum. At the bottom of the swing, the tension in the string is 9 N. What is the magnitude of the centripetal acceleration of the object at the bottom of the swing? Give the answer as a function of the acceleration due to gravity, g.

    Answer:

    Explanation:

    Given mg = 4N .

    m = 4 / g

    At the bottom of the swing let centripetal acceleration be a

    T – mg = ma

    9 – 4 = ma

    5 = 4 a  / g

    a =  5g / 4
